Colette Brown: (turtlette)

I am a retired teacher/social worker and Grandmother of four: Garrett, Darby, Ethan and Dalton.. I am a board member of the Whitchurch Stouffville Library, I run a Books on Wheels program, ensuring that seniors, disabled and patrons that are homebound have access to books.


Jim Brown: (turtle man)

I am an advocate for the disabled. I enjoy public speaking, my service dog and the rescue of turtles. My main focus is the pet/retail turtles (red-eared sliders). For thirty years, I have been an advocate for the survival and fair treatment of reptiles.


I am Jack.

You probably noticed my harness. I wear this because I am Jim’s service dog. I assist Jim in his daily activities. I also have privileges that other dogs don’t have. I am not a pet, I am classified as a working dog assisting a disabled person therefore I legally accompany Jim on his hospital visits and trips to the mall. Whenever I am at home Jim removes my harness and I can play like other dogs.
